Do you agree or disagree with the following statement? Leadership comes naturally. One cannot learn how to develop it.

By and large, individuals desire to improve their abilities in many aspects to prepare a comfortable life for themselves and whom they love ones. In this regard, some people believe that learning some abilities such as leadership is not possible, and these comes naturally. I personally disagree with this idea, and I assume that it is probable to learn leadership. In the following paragraphs, I will elaborate on my point of view.

Firstly, everyone who is interested in management and leadership would learn this ability by a plethora of available facilities such as classes and workshops. Nowadays, technology is progressing in galloping pace, and people access a considerable number of materials on the Internet. Besides, ones would enhance their knowledge and understanding in a variety of areas such as leadership. Moreover, this field of study has been prepared in universities and colleges. In these centers, there are plenty of well-known professors, so ones can use and learn their experience of being an influential leader. For instance, my cousin was very interested in management, but he could not qualify form universities entrance exams. He decided to learn this field, and he implements online courses that have been presented by high-ranked universities such as MIT. Therefore, he enlarges this ability in himself by participation in these courses. Now, he is a very famous leader.

Furthermore, this ability could be improved by practices. Everyone has experienced an abundance of challenging situations in their life. In most cases, individuals have these opportunities managed their difficulties either their individual’s efforts or by other people’s helping. Therefore, these are the best circumstances that people improve this ability in themselves. If one can manage his or her tasks, he or she would manage big tasks through extra efforts. Moreover, every prosperous person who is a great leader starts his or her works with small projects. In addition, they are many appropriate situations that people can use them for being a leader, such as schools projects. In most cases, teachers allocate projects for four or five persons in schools. This help students not only improve their communication skills but also learn their lessons deeply by sharing their ideas and opinions with other members. Thus, it can be easily concluded that if one is interested in being a leader, he or she can utilize these situations more appropriately.

To wrap it up, I am of the opinion that people can learn and improve their ability to being a great leader. Not only can they access considerable numbers of sources such as the Internet, books, and so on, but also they can experience that in small groups. It is highly recommended that people do not discourage possible hardships that they will face for reaching their goals.
